Wikipedia Says No to AI-Generated Text in Articles, but Makes Two Exceptions
Wikipedia updated its content policy recently, banning artificial intelligence (AI)-generated text in articles. The new guidelines explicitly prohibit the use of large language models (LLMs) when writing an article or rewriting a page for the website. While taking a strong stance against AI, the platform has also made two exceptions for editors, allowing them to use such tools to make copyedits to pages and to translate pages from one language to another.
